In America is a 2002 drama film directed by Jim Sheridan. The semi-autobiographical screenplay by Jim Sheridan and his daughters, Naomi and Kirsten, focuses on an immigrant Irish family's struggle to start a new life in New York City, as seen through the eyes of the elder daughter.

Synopsis. In 1982, Johnny (Paddy Considine) and Sarah Sullivan (Samantha Morton) and their daughters Christy (Sarah Bolger) and Ariel (Emma Bolger) enter the United States on a tourist visa from Ireland via Canada, where Johnny was working as an actor.

In America (titulada En América en España y Tierra de sueños en Hispanoamérica) 1 es una película irlandesa de 2002 dirigida por Jim Sheridan, y coescrita por Sheridan y sus hijas Naomi y Kirsten. El protagonista Johny está basado en la propia vida del director a su llegada a los Estados Unidos a mediados de los 80.
